getOptPathCols

Get columns from the optimization path.


Description

Get columns from the optimization path.

Usage

getOptPathCols(op, names, dob, eol, row.names = NULL)

Arguments

op

OptPath
Optimization path.

names

character
Names of the columns.

dob

integer
Vector of date-of-birth values to further subset the result. Only elements with a date-of-birth included in dob are selected. Default is all.

eol

integer
Vector of end-of-life values to further subset the result. Only elements with an end-of-life included in eol are selected. Default is all.

row.names

character
Row names for result. Default is none.
